TICKET-2287: i18n extraction failing for external plugins. The strexpand script that pulls translation strings from plugin manifests into Lingotray started returning 401s on Monday — the shared credential expired and nobody owned rotation. Plugin authors: your extraction runs will fail until you update configs. A fresh credential has been issued with the same scopes (read manifests, write string bundles). Old key is revoked as of this ticket. Update your strexpand config and re-run extraction before the Thursday cutoff. New key follows.

API key for bageg-kajef: vxb2-ss

Subject: Payroll export cut-over complete

Team — the Ledgerline payroll export moved from fixed-width to the new delimited format at 02:00 on Saturday, as planned. All downstream consumers at Fennick Benefits confirmed clean parses; the legacy formatter stays available behind a flag for two more cycles. No re-runs were required. For the weekly sync, please verify your environments against the post-cut-over configuration shown below.

service settings:
[istael]
team = gilath
access_code = ac_468cdf
owner = casdor.gilox
host = istael.kelviforge.internal
port = 5432
peer = quenwyn.braskworks.corp
salt = 6678df32
pin = 7400

# Break-Glass Access — PanKitchen Scaler

For new team members. PanKitchen is the recipe-scaling calculator service. Normal access goes through the Larkspur SSO gateway. If Larkspur is down and a production fix can't wait, use break-glass.

Rules: page the on-call lead first, log your reason in the incident channel, and revoke access within two hours. Break-glass opens the emergency operator account on the scaling backend. All actions are audited.

To unlock the emergency account, enter the recovery passphrase below.

strongbox words: oliael-gilax-lamael

TICKET: Contrast audit for Bramblewick admin console flagged 14 components below the 4.5:1 threshold, mostly toast banners and disabled-state buttons. Security angle: low-contrast warning dialogs could mask destructive-action prompts. Fix batched into the theming layer; no per-component overrides. Needs sign-off before the Kestrel release train. The build containing the remediated palette is listed below.

session token of yahap-fafop = htk9_f6aa94135